Inspiration

Maslo’s pieces are inspired by minimalism, so it comes as no surprise that designer Nicole Maslowski herself is a minimalist. “Minimalism has always been in me. I had a grandmother who was a hoarder, and my dad also likes to keep stuff. It took me in the opposite direction of wanting to simplify things. I don't like trends. I try not to follow them. Sometimes it comes into play when I’m designing, but I mostly try to create jewellery that will remain classic for years.”


Even though minimalism is a huge source of inspiration for the designer, it’s not the only thing that influences her work. “It can be anything: a cool window in a building, a piece of clothing or even a tree branch. I love taking things that are basic but mix in different textures and materials. For this, I usually draw inspiration from nature. It’s the perfect place to see how different patterns work together.”

Pieces with a past

Maslo pieces also have a sustainable quality: half of the materials used are vintage. “I love thrift shopping. When I started Maslo in 2007, I used mostly vintage finds. I would search for old jewellery, take those pieces apart and create unique, one-of-a-kind pieces. Later I transferred to vintage deadstock materials. This way, I could make more of the same pieces but without them being mass-produced.”


“When I find a good vintage piece, I think about what history held for it. Where did it come from? How was it used? The same goes for old furniture. I like mixing modern furniture with vintage pieces while still keeping everything modern. I love taking something old, turning it into something sustainable and giving it new life.”

Giving back

When she first started out, Nicole was already giving away a portion of her profit. The first organisation she donated to was Pets For Vets. “Pets For Vets trains dogs to be support animals to people with PTSD. My dad was a prisoner of war in Vietnam. I liked the fact that he had such a special bond with his dog. It brings people with PTSD lots of comfort.”


Later on in her career, Nicole realised she wanted to switch up who she was donating to. Now she’s always looking for new organisations to support. “Right now, it's Feed More, an organisation that provides meals for people in the Richmond area. Before Christmas, I donated a lot of jewellery pieces to Dress For Success. These were mostly pieces that were either an older style or last cycle.”
